Output 73a3ad2c505a90977110f2f51f0740d1d2448d5bc9068a62b3dd0b83de0fb0ae:0

value
364481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2dd10b40c8f0e10416bc4321b14873ca8ab8df OP_EQUAL
address
3HZzPKABkF5k244DZadByDYtjH7Leoxppt
transaction
73a3ad2c505a90977110f2f51f0740d1d2448d5bc9068a62b3dd0b83de0fb0ae
confirmations
258779
spent
true